Point Park announces faculty tenure, promotions Thursday, April 1, 2010
More than a dozen Point Park University faculty members have been granted tenure and/or promotion, effective Sept. 1, 2010, President Paul Hennigan announced April 1.
"These actions represent important milestones in each individual's career, and they are also manifestations of the University's commitment to academic excellence and student success," Hennigan said. "Please join me in congratulating them on these achievements."
The faculty members receiving tenure and/or promotion are listed below, by school.
